ARTHUR L. ROSS

ROSS, ARTHUR L. The death of Arthur L. Ross of Fredericton, NB, and formerly of Boiestown, NB, occurred on Sunday January 22nd, 2006 at the Pine Grove Nursing Home. Born in Holtville, NB, he was the son of the late Leroy Thomas Ross and Iva Pearle (Carson) Ross Arthur is survived by one daughter, Alta Bird (Wayne) of Charters Settlement, NB; one son, Nelson Ross (Madeline) of Greenwood, NS; six grandchildren, Angela Hare (Bruce) of Moncton, NB, Laura Bouchard (Dean) of Halifax, NS, Neal Ross (Amy) of Lawrencetown, NS, Chris Bird (Beth) of Fredericton, NB, Nick Bird (Pamela) of Moncton, NB, and Holly Bird (Jason) of Beaver Dam, NB; seven great-grandchildren, Harrison, Spencer and Adam Bouchard, Ashley Price and Brandon Bird, and Madison and Matthew Bird; one brother, Clarence Ross husband of the late Audrey Ross; four sisters, Flora Rich (Merlin) of Paris, Ont., Merle Reed, wife of the late Roy Reed of Fredericton, NB, Dorothy Forbes (James) of Nashwaak Bridge, NB, and Georgina Boucher (Tony) of Boiestown, NB. Arthur was predeceased by his parents, his wife of 53 years, Vivian (Betts) Ross, one son, Cecil Ross; one sister, Stella Scott and one brother John Ross. Arthur was a veteran of World War II serving overseas from January 1942 until August of 1946. Following the war, he was employed for a short time with Irving Ross until enlisting with the Royal Canadian Air Force in 1954, and served as a firefighter until 1965. After his military service, he joined the Canadian Corps of Commissionaires. Following his service as a commissionaire, he worked as a Security Guard with UNB until his retirement in 1988. At this time, he and his wife Vivian moved to Boiestown and built their dream retirement home on the bank of the Miramichi. He was an active member of the Boiestown Pentecostal Church and the Royal Canadian Legion Branch # 78. He was an avid hunter, fisherman and a great story teller.
